Thermistor features industry-best current, energy, and power ratings

Ametherm released a new UL-approved circuit protection thermistor that is the industry's first to offer a 277 V rating optimized for applications including LED lighting and ballasts, power factor correction (PFC) circuits, and inrush current control in uninterruptible power supplies (UPS) with ratings under 500 W.
Ametherm's new SL10 10003 thermistor features the highest energy, continuous current, and ambient temperature ratings for any device in its size and class. The device handles steady state current up to 3 A with a maximum received energy rating of 17 J. The device features a dissipation constant of 11 mW/°C and can handle a body temperature of 151°C at 100% of its maximum current rating. Maximum capacitance at the device's 277 V voltage rating is 200 μF.
The SL10 10003 provides a more compact alternative to larger NTC devices or the more expensive combination of a power resistor, relay and timer or implementation of the same functionality with active circuits.
The SL10 10003 thermistor is available direct or through distributors such as Mouser, Digi-Key, Newark element14, and Farnell. Samples and production quantities of the SL10 10003 are available now, with factory lead times of four to five weeks. Volume pricing for U.S. delivery starts at $0.20 per piece.
